ABOUT HARBIN HOT SPRINGS 


Harbin Hot Springs is operated as a non-profit retreat center by Heart Consciousness Church, and is open every day of the year. We are located north of Calistoga, near Middletown, CA.


For centuries, the hot springs here have been regarded by Native Americans as a sacred healing place. We gladly accept the responsibility of preserving the springs as a sanctuary where you can come for rest, reflection and renewal. ABOUT THE HEALING WATERS 


The clothing-optional Mainside Pool Area now features a total of eight different pools. All these pools are fed by the different-temperature springs on the property. Spring waters are blended, heated, or cooled to produce and maintain the consistent temperatures that guests have come to know and love – ranging from profoundly hot to chillingly cold, and perfectly in-between.


Please be advised that the hot springs & surrounding areas are electronic-free zones. 


Many guests enjoy the natural Mineral Pools for soaking and reflection. The main warm pool (approx. 97F) is ideal for a long quiet soak. For the full experience, follow with a tension-relieving soak in the enclosed hot pool (approx. 112F) and breathtaking dip into the cold plunge (approx. 60F). The heart-shaped pool (approx. 97F) is well-suited for quiet conversation. Or, cool off by swimming laps in the large swimming pool (approx. 80F). Remember to stay hydrated throughout the day, especially when soaking. Clothing-optional Sunbathing is a pleasure around the large pool, or on one of the decks. Spend a few minutes in the dry Sauna tucked into the hillside. A towel to sit on is required in the sauna.
